Description:
Three black and white photograph of buildings from an exposition. "A" is a black and white photograph of a tower and other buildings and a mechanized tour train in the fore—front. "B" is a black and white photograph of large buildings on a waterfront and a tower in the background. "C" is a black and white photograph of a fountain and buildings. Above all the photographs is a label which reads, "1940 World's Fair at Treasure Island, S.F.". All the photos are adhered to a large format album page which measures 12 x 14 inches and has two holes punched on the left side.
Notes:
Treasure Island is a man—made island in the San Francisco Bay between Oakland and San Francisco. Many of these buildings are no longer there.
